What sort of fish do you get there, codling?

Re: brittas

Tue Jan 11, 2011 3:31 pm

flounders,dab,smoothhound (big ones),whiting,codling,bass,weever,pup tope,plaice and coalies with one or two turbot and ray on calm nights,if you got a palm sized flounder at the moment you would be doing well ,its best from april to oct :wink:
